Gingold Chamber Music Festival concert, Delray Beach

The Josef Gingold Chamber Music Festival is presenting a weeklong series of multiple opportunities for the public to hear renowned chamber musicians in concert, at no cost. Monetary donations appreciated, as well as in-kind. Following is a list of performances:
